Skip to main content

Having a well-optimized website can be the determining factor for hotels and resorts to hit and exceed their budgets in the current travel landscape online. It dramatically boosts online visibility, enabling properties to rank higher in search results and attract more qualified traffic cost-effectively compared to channels such as Google Ads. A seamless user experience through factors like fast load times and mobile responsiveness drives engagement, conversions and a competitive edge. Ultimately, a well-crafted, search engine optimized website exhudes credibility and is a potent asset for capturing market share, maximizing revenue, and propelling business growth in the fiercely competitive hospitality industry. In this blog post our top hotel SEO consultant, Natalie Le is going to take you through 10 on-page SEO best practices for hotel websites.

1. Optimize Title Tags and Meta Descriptions

Your title tags and meta descriptions are the virtual “window displays” that entice users to click through to your website. Crafting compelling and keyword-rich titles and descriptions is crucial for capturing attention and improving click-through rates from search engine results pages (SERPs).

Best practices for optimizing title tags and meta descriptions:

– Include the hotel’s name and location in the title tag, as well as relevant keywords (e.g., “Luxury Beach Resort in Bali | Ocean View Hotel”).
– Keep title tags within the recommended character limit (50-60 characters) to prevent truncation.
– Create unique and descriptive meta descriptions for each page, highlighting the hotel’s unique features and amenities.
– Incorporate primary and secondary keywords in meta descriptions while keeping them within the recommended character limit (155-160 characters).

Note: we dive deeper into Meta Titles & Description Best Practices here

2. Optimize Header Tags (H1, H2, H3)

Header tags (H1, H2, H3, etc.) play a crucial role in structuring content and establishing a clear hierarchy, making it easier for search engines and users to understand the context and importance of different sections. By optimizing header tags, hotels can improve the overall readability and SEO performance of their website.

Best practices for optimizing header tags:

– Use a single H1 tag per page, incorporating the primary target keyword.
– Utilize H2 and H3 tags to organize content into logical sections and subsections, incorporating relevant keywords where appropriate.
– Ensure that header tags accurately reflect the content they precede, providing a clear and concise overview.

3. Optimize Content for Target Keywords

Creating high-quality, relevant, and keyword-optimized content is essential for hotel websites to rank well in search engine results. By strategically incorporating target keywords throughout their content, hotels can signal to search engines the relevance of their pages for specific queries.

Best practices for optimizing content for target keywords:

– Conduct thorough keyword research to identify the most relevant and high-volume keywords for your hotel and the services you offer.
– Incorporate target keywords naturally throughout the content, including the introduction, body, and conclusion.
– Aim for a balanced keyword density (approximately 1-2% of the total word count) to avoid over-optimization penalties.
– Focus on creating informative, engaging, and valuable content that resonates with your target audience, rather than stuffing keywords unnecessarily.

4. Optimize Images and Media

In addition to textual content, optimizing images and other media files is crucial for improving the overall user experience and SEO performance of hotel websites. Search engines cannot inherently understand the context of images and videos, making it essential to provide descriptive information to help them understand and index these assets properly.

Best practices for optimizing images and media:

– Use descriptive and keyword-rich file names for images and media files (e.g., “luxury-hotel-room-oceanview.jpg”).
– Provide relevant and keyword-optimized alt text for images, describing their content accurately.
– Include image captions and descriptions that incorporate relevant keywords and provide additional context.
– Compress and optimize image file sizes to improve page load times, enhancing the overall user experience.
– Consider using responsive image techniques to ensure optimal display across different devices and screen sizes.

5. Optimize URLs

User-friendly and SEO-optimized URLs can significantly improve the overall user experience and search engine visibility of hotel websites. Well-structured URLs not only help search engines understand the content of a page but also make it easier for users to navigate and share specific pages.

Best practices for optimizing URLs:

– Use descriptive and keyword-rich URLs that accurately reflect the content of the page (e.g., “/luxury-beach-resort-bali/oceanview-rooms”).
– Keep URLs concise and easy to read, avoiding excessive use of parameters, numbers, or unnecessary characters.
– Implement a clear and logical URL structure that follows a hierarchical format (e.g., /category/subcategory/page).
– Use hyphens to separate words in URLs, as search engines interpret underscores as word separators.
– Ensure that URLs are consistent and permanent, avoiding frequent changes that can result in broken links or diluted link equity.

6. Implement Internal Linking

Internal linking is the practice of strategically linking between different pages within a website. This not only helps users navigate the site more efficiently but also distributes link equity and authority throughout the site, potentially improving its overall search engine rankings.

Best practices for implementing internal linking:

– Link to relevant and authoritative pages within your website using descriptive and keyword-rich anchor text.
– Distribute internal links strategically, focusing on important pages that you want to rank higher.
– Use contextual and natural internal linking patterns, avoiding excessive or irrelevant links.
– Implement a logical website structure with clear navigation menus and internal linking paths.
– Regularly audit and update internal links to ensure they remain relevant and functional.

7. Optimize for Mobile and Page Speed

With an increasing number of users accessing the internet and booking hotel stays through mobile devices, optimizing for mobile and ensuring fast page load times has become a critical factor in delivering an exceptional user experience and achieving better search engine rankings.

Best practices for optimizing for mobile and page speed:

– Implement a responsive or mobile-friendly website design that automatically adjusts and provides an optimal viewing experience across different devices and screen sizes.
– Compress and optimize images, scripts, and other resources to reduce page weight and improve load times.
– Leverage browser caching and content delivery networks (CDNs) to serve static resources more efficiently.
– Minify CSS, JavaScript, and HTML files to reduce file sizes and improve load times.
– Regularly monitor and optimize performance metrics, such as page load times, server response times, and rendering times, using tools like Google PageSpeed Insights and WebPageTest.

Note: Take a deep dive into our article on Website Speed Optimization

8. Optimize for Local SEO

Local SEO is essential for hotels as a significant portion of their bookings come from travelers searching for accommodations within a specific geographic area. By optimizing for local search, hotels can improve their visibility and attract more potential guests from their target locations.

Best practices for optimizing for local SEO:

– Ensure consistent and accurate listing of your hotel’s Name, Address, and Phone number (NAP) across all online directories and citations.
– Implement schema markup (e.g., LocalBusiness schema) to provide search engines with structured data about your hotel’s location, amenities, and services.
– Acquire and maintain listings on popular local directories and review platforms (e.g., Google My Business, Yelp, TripAdvisor).
– Encourage and respond to customer reviews, as positive reviews can significantly impact local search rankings and customer trust.
– Optimize website content and metadata with relevant local keywords (e.g., “hotels in New York City,” “luxury accommodations near Central Park”).

9. Implement Structured Data and Schema Markup

Structured data and schema markup provide search engines with additional context and information about the content on your website, enabling them to better understand and display relevant information in rich snippets and knowledge panels.

Best practices for implementing structured data and schema markup:

– Use the appropriate schema types for your hotel website, such as LocalBusiness, Hotel, Accommodation, and Event.
– Implement schema markup for critical hotel information, including amenities, room types, pricing, availability, ratings, and reviews.
– Validate your schema implementation using tools like Google’s Structured Data Testing Tool to ensure proper markup and avoid errors.
– Keep your schema markup up-to-date and consistent with any changes or updates to your hotel’s information or offerings.

10. Continuously Monitor and Optimize

SEO is an ongoing process that requires regular monitoring and optimization to maintain and improve your hotel’s search engine visibility and performance. By consistently tracking and analyzing relevant metrics, you can identify areas for improvement and make data-driven decisions to enhance your on-page SEO strategies.

Best practices for continuous monitoring and optimization:

– Set up analytics tools (e.g., Google Analytics) to track website traffic, user behavior, and conversion metrics.
– Regularly review and analyze your website’s performance in search engine results, including rankings, click-through rates, and organic traffic.
– Identify and address any technical issues, such as broken links, crawl errors, or site speed problems, that may be impacting your SEO performance.
– Stay up-to-date with the latest SEO trends, algorithm updates, and best practices in the hotel industry.
– Continuously refine and optimize your on-page SEO strategies based on performance data and insights from your analytics tools.

By implementing these on-page SEO best practices, hotel websites can improve their search engine visibility, attract more qualified organic traffic, and ultimately drive more bookings and revenue for their business. To get our experts on your side, get in touch for a consultation call.